Output e8f95162826cf74a7a1849a93c52e621ce8553b063258a884f22f4bf23990abb:2

value
28464478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0556dc8411869d869703bee255b900cc376072 OP_EQUAL
address
MPVSBDPZ84pJwpDBUU9QPvEMfx7mrHAmGL
transaction
e8f95162826cf74a7a1849a93c52e621ce8553b063258a884f22f4bf23990abb
spent
true